Book Synopsis

There are many moments in life when you have to ask someone a critical question that could determine your salary, whether you have a spouse, whether you get a jobyour entire future. Do you know how to get the answer you want? Do you understand how much influence you actually have over your fate? The truth is, how that person is going to respond depends more on what's going on in your head than it does on what's going on in theirs. Your expectations, the words you choose, the environment in which you ask these questionsso many factors that you controlcan determine whether you hear a yes or a no.

Invisible Influence shows you a step-by-step process to quietly persuade others to choose you or your product. Based on new scientific discoveries that reveal fascinating and unique approaches to influence, this book shows how people process their feelings about products, services, and people, and what mental shortcuts they use to make their choices.
